Output e9571a91a52437bb942146254f54cfc9fb20c8059b843b001a494c506eb016ff:1

value
9047654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a413aefb9367e5f54dfc31e99390e0c4c8027b OP_EQUAL
address
MQTb6QwZFkxdtd4vZxSUwAyagVrdQnYgq4
transaction
e9571a91a52437bb942146254f54cfc9fb20c8059b843b001a494c506eb016ff
spent
true